Why Polycarbonate Roofing Is Popular

Before learning about installing polycarbonate roofing, it helps to understand why so many people choose it.

Polycarbonate sheets are often used because they are:

  • lightweight
  • easy to cut
  • simple to install
  • more impact-resistant than glass
  • better for thermal efficiency
  • able to let in natural light

They are a practical choice for both small and large projects. While they can scratch more easily than glass and may not last as long, they still offer a strong balance of cost, performance, and easy installation.

What You Need for Polycarbonate Roofing Installation

For most polycarbonate roofing installation projects, you will need a few basic materials. These help support the sheets, protect the open ends, and keep water and dirt out.

Common materials include:

  • polycarbonate sheets
  • H profiles to join the sheets
  • U profiles to close the sheet ends
  • screws with proper washers and gaskets
  • solid aluminum tape
  • vented aluminum tape

Before ordering materials, you should check the roof structure carefully. Look at whether the frame uses rafters, purlins, or both. This matters because the support layout helps determine the right sheet width and installation method.

How to Install Polycarbonate Roofing Sheets

If you want to learn how to install polycarbonate roofing sheets, preparation is one of the most important steps.

Before placing the sheets on the frame, make sure you do the following:

Check the UV-Protected Side

Polycarbonate sheets usually have a UV-protected side. That side should face upward toward the sky. If the wrong side faces up, the sheet may wear out faster over time.

Seal the Top Edge

The top edge of the sheet should be closed with solid aluminum tape. This helps keep out dust, dirt, and water from entering the flutes or ribs of the panel.

Seal the Bottom Edge

The bottom edge should be closed with vented aluminum tape. This is important because it allows moisture and condensation to drain while still helping block insects and debris.

These preparation steps are simple, but they play a big role in helping the roof last longer and perform better.

Installing Polycarbonate Roof Panels the Right Way

When installing polycarbonate roof panels, the joining profiles are very important.

H Profiles

H profiles are used to connect one sheet to another. There are aluminum and polycarbonate versions.

An aluminum H profile usually comes in two pieces: a base and a cap. The base is screwed to the frame first, and then the cap is added to hold the sheets in place. This creates a more secure and reinforced roofing system.

A one-piece polycarbonate H profile is different. It should not be screwed directly to the frame. This type is often used in certain installations where the panels are secured through the sheet itself with screws and washers.

U Profiles

U profiles are used to close the open ends of the sheets. These can also be made from aluminum or polycarbonate. They should only be installed after the solid and vented tapes have been applied.

These profiles help finish the installation neatly while giving added protection to the sheet edges.

How to Install Polycarbonate Roofing Without Common Mistakes

Learning how to install polycarbonate roofing also means avoiding the mistakes that often cause leaks or damage later.

One important rule is to use the correct screws and washers. The screw should always be used with a washer and a neoprene gasket. This helps spread pressure across the surface and seals the hole to reduce the risk of water leaks.

Another important step is pre-drilling the holes properly. Polycarbonate expands and contracts with temperature changes. Because of this, the hole should be drilled slightly larger than the screw. This gives the sheet room to move without cracking or warping.

If the screw hole is too tight, the material may become stressed over time.

Cutting Polycarbonate Sheets

If your project requires trimming panels, cutting them the right way matters.

For most sheets, you can use:

  • a circular saw with a plywood blade
  • a jigsaw with a fine-tooth blade

For thinner sheets under 6mm, a utility knife may also work.

It is best to cut the sheets before removing the protective film. If the film is removed too early, static can attract fine plastic chips into the flutes, making cleanup more difficult.

Careful cutting helps produce cleaner edges and a better final fit during polycarbonate installation.

Installing Polycarbonate Roofing on Different Structures

The way you approach installing polycarbonate roofing may change depending on the structure.

For example, a simple patio roof may be more straightforward than a greenhouse or custom outdoor cover. The spacing of supports underneath the sheets matters a lot. That is why it is always smart to confirm the frame layout before installation begins.

If the support system is not planned correctly, the sheets may not fit properly or may not get the support they need.

Benefits of Polycarbonate Installation

There are many reasons people choose polycarbonate installation for roofing projects.

Some of the biggest benefits include:

Easy Installation

Polycarbonate is much easier to handle than glass. It is lighter, easier to move, and simpler to cut on-site.

Better Thermal Efficiency

Compared to glass, polycarbonate offers better insulation. This can help reduce heat transfer and make covered spaces more comfortable.

Natural Light

Polycarbonate roofing allows light to pass through, which makes it a great choice for spaces where you want brightness without fully exposing the area to the weather.

Lower Cost

In many cases, polycarbonate is more affordable than glass and easier to install, which can also reduce labor needs.

Flexible Design Use

Polycarbonate can be made in different thicknesses and can be shaped more easily than many other roofing materials.

Polycarbonate vs Glass for Roofing

When comparing roofing materials, many people look at glass and polycarbonate.

Glass offers excellent clarity and long life, but it also has some major downsides. It is heavier, more fragile, harder to install, and less thermally efficient.

Polycarbonate solves many of those issues. It is easier to install, lighter in weight, and better for insulation. It can also be cut and shaped more easily.

The tradeoff is that polycarbonate can scratch more easily and usually has a shorter lifespan, often around 15 to 20 years, depending on the product and exposure.

For many homeowners, the easier installation and lower cost make polycarbonate the better fit.
